Such as, human vaccines towards poliomyelitis had been located to get contaminated with SV40 virus from the usage of monkey Most important renal cells. A number of veterinary vaccines happen to be contaminated by pestiviruses from foetal calf serum [19]. In 2010 the detection of fragments of the porcine circovirus was The key reason why for a temporary withdrawal of some industrial vaccines from the Spanish market place [twenty].
